Mediterranean Stuffed Acorn Squash - Plant Based Whole 30
Sweet, rich acorn squash, brimming with the taste of the Mediterranean (think: garlic, olives, sun-dried tomatoes) is seasoned to perfection and roasted, enabling each ingredient to present its unique flavor in this plant-based masterpiece. Its ingredients offer complementary textures, elevating your culinary experience.
Prep Time 10 minutes mins
Cook Time 1 hour hr 15 minutes mins
Course Main Course
Cuisine American, Mediterranean
2 Large Acorn squash Halved and seeds removed 2 cups Cauliflower rice frozen 1 1/2 cups Onion Frozen diced 1 1/2 tsp Garlic 1 1/2 tsp Salt 1/2 tsp Black pepper 1 tbsp Italian seasoning 1 cup Sun-dried tomatoes chopped 2 tbsp Olive oil

Prep/freezer directions: Label 9x13 Pan/Dish with recipe name, cooking directions and expiration date (today's date plus three months)
Drizzle acorn squash halves with olive oil, salt, and pepper.
Stir together remaining ingredients in a medium bowl.
Add ¼ of the mixture into each acorn squash half. Treating the acorn squash like a bowl.
Cover and freeze for up to three months.
Oven Cooking directions: Preheat oven to 450°F.
Remove Mediterranean Stuffed Acorn Squash from the freezer and place in a preheated oven covered with aluminum foil. Cook for 40 minutes.
Uncover and cook for an additional 35-40 minutes.
Remove from over allow to rest for 10-15 minutes before serving.
